Looking for a good price in Toronto for a 10 night stay was a stressful nightmare, but i managed to get a decent price at Best Western. Considering the price I paid, I wasnt really sure what to expect for a room. Yet when i checked in, I was greeted with a nice, big king sized room, fridge and microwave which was helpful for my long stay. The bathroom was alrger than what i expect from hotel bathrooms, ans the open half glass wall shower made showering breathable (as someone who overheats easily). The internet was surprisingly fast and all of the staff I saw during my stay was amazing. I ordered from the restaurant once, and the server on that night was just as friendly and helpful. I have never had such a good stay in a hotel before. Thank you thank you thank you for such a wonderful stay! I look forward to my next trip to Toronto. I'll be looking to book here first.

I like this location because it is close ( 1 block) to an Enterprise car rental that is outside the airport. That way I can save hundreds on picking up a rental car. I fly in to Toronto , take the hotel shuttle over and then walk up to the Enterpise. If you arrive late there are 2 restaurants 2-3 blocks from the hotel, that are open til after 12am.

Room is dirty. The stair well smells horrible and I had to listen to doors slamming all night. Wanted to stay close to the airport. Pay more for a better place. DO NOT STAY HERE!!! The parking is very minimal. Had to circle twice to find a spot as they allow park in fly but the lot is to small to accommodate the overnight guests

Staff were rude, beds were definitely a double not a queen, everything in the hotel was overpriced, water pressure in the shower was horrible, plug ins didn’t work in the room, noisey and could hear the people in the next room clear as day laughing and talking all night which made it hard for the kid to fall asleep! Hottub was barely hot, steam and sauna room was old and out dated and loud when turned on and not hot or steamy at all either. Parking was expensive as well.

In January/2024 stayed 1 night with parking for 2 weeks. As usual, it was an excellent stay. We have stayed at this hotel several times mostly in the past, but decided to stay prior to our trip in January/2024. I phoned the hotel this morning to make another reservation. I needed a room, 2 beds, parking for 2 weeks. The same package as we had in January. To my complete shock, the gentleman on the desk quoted me $420.+ tax.!!! When I asked why the price was so high, he responded with "well, it's the time of year. We need the room for the night of Dec. 19/2024, & we return Jan. 3/2025. Why are we expected to pay a higher price for the date needed, rather than what the rate is on the date of booking. In Jan. we paid approx. $340.00...this increase is not acceptable., & I'll be calling someone come Monday morning. If this is the way the Best Western operates, you can be sure we'll be staying elsewhere.

This lovely hotel is close to the airport and has everything you need to make your stay and enjoyable one. The rooms a clean and spacious. The Staff are kind and helpful. The Flight Path restaurant serves delicious meals from incredible servers. The pool and fitness areas a clean and have great hours. There's covered (paid) parking (great for Canadian winters) and a shuttle to the airport (free) should you need it. Great stay - we highly recommend it...plus, the price was just right!.
